Modifying the Write View Name

To modify the Write View Name parameter in an SNMPv3 Access Table
entry, perform the following procedure.

1. Follow steps 1 through 5 in the procedure described in ”Creating an

SNMPv3 User Table Entry” on page 328. Or, from the Main Menu type
5->1->1->8->5.

The Configure SNMPv3 Table menu is shown in Figure 106 on
page 329.

2. From the Configure SNMPv3 Table menu, type 4 to select Configure

SNMPv3 Access Table.

The Configure SNMPv3 Access Table is shown in Figure 111 on
page 348.

3. From the Configure SNMPv3 Access Table, type 3 to select Modify

SNMPv3 Table Entry.

The Modify SNMPv3 Table menu is shown in Figure 112 on page
354.

4. To modify the Write View Name parameter, type 2 to select Set Write

View Name.

The following prompt is displayed:

Enter Group Name:

5. Enter a Group Name that was previously configured.

The following prompt is displayed:

Enter Security Model[1-v1, 2-v2c, 3-v3]:

6. Enter the Security Model configured for this Group Name. You cannot

change the value of the Security Model parameter.
